| /****************************************************************************** |
| * |
| * NFA interface to NFCEE |
| * |
| ******************************************************************************/ |
| #ifndef NFA_EE_API_H |
| #define NFA_EE_API_H |
| |
| #include "nfc_target.h" |
| #include "nfa_api.h" |
| #include "nfc_api.h" |
| |
| /***************************************************************************** |
| ** Constants and data types |
| *****************************************************************************/ |
| #define NFA_MAX_AID_LEN NFC_MAX_AID_LEN /* 16 per ISO 7816 specification */ |
| #define NFA_EE_HANDLE_DH (NFA_HANDLE_GROUP_EE|NFC_DH_ID) |
| |
| /* NFA EE callback events */ |
| enum |
| { |
| NFA_EE_DISCOVER_EVT, /* The status for NFA_EeDiscover () */ |
| NFA_EE_REGISTER_EVT, /* The status for NFA_EeRegister () */ |
| NFA_EE_DEREGISTER_EVT, /* The status for NFA_EeDeregister () */ |
| NFA_EE_MODE_SET_EVT, /* The status for activating or deactivating an NFCEE */ |
| NFA_EE_ADD_AID_EVT, /* The status for adding an AID to a routing table entry */ |
| NFA_EE_REMOVE_AID_EVT, /* The status for removing an AID from a routing table */ |
| NFA_EE_SET_TECH_CFG_EVT, /* The status for setting the routing based on RF tech. */ |
| NFA_EE_SET_PROTO_CFG_EVT, /* The status for setting the routing based on protocols */ |
| NFA_EE_CONNECT_EVT, /* Result of NFA_EeConnect */ |
| NFA_EE_DATA_EVT, /* Received data from NFCEE. */ |
| NFA_EE_DISCONNECT_EVT, /* NFCEE connection closed. */ |
| NFA_EE_NEW_EE_EVT, /* A new NFCEE is discovered */ |
| NFA_EE_ACTION_EVT, /* An action happened in NFCEE */ |
| NFA_EE_DISCOVER_REQ_EVT, /* NFCEE Discover Request Notification */ |
| NFA_EE_ROUT_ERR_EVT, /* Error - exceed NFCC CE Routing size */ |
| NFA_EE_NO_MEM_ERR_EVT, /* Error - out of GKI buffers */ |
| NFA_EE_NO_CB_ERR_EVT /* Error - Can not find control block or wrong state */ |
| }; |
| typedef UINT8 tNFA_EE_EVT; |
| |
| /* tNFA_NFCEE_INTERFACE values */ |
| #define NFA_EE_INTERFACE_APDU NFC_NFCEE_INTERFACE_APDU /* APDU Interface */ |
| #define NFA_EE_INTERFACE_HCI_ACCESS NFC_NFCEE_INTERFACE_HCI_ACCESS /* HCI Access Interface*/ |
| #define NFA_EE_INTERFACE_T3T NFC_NFCEE_INTERFACE_T3T /* T3T Command Interface*/ |
| #define NFA_EE_INTERFACE_TRANSPARENT NFC_NFCEE_INTERFACE_TRANSPARENT /* Transparent Interface*/ |
| #define NFA_EE_INTERFACE_PROPRIETARY NFC_NFCEE_INTERFACE_PROPRIETARY /* Proprietary */ |
| typedef UINT8 tNFA_EE_INTERFACE; |
| |
| #define NFA_EE_TAG_HW_ID NFC_NFCEE_TAG_HW_ID /* HW/Registration ID */ |
| #define NFA_EE_TAG_ATR_BYTES NFC_NFCEE_TAG_ATR_BYTES /* ATR Bytes */ |
| #define NFA_EE_TAG_T3T_INFO NFC_NFCEE_TAG_T3T_INFO /* T3T Supplement. Info */ |
| #define NFA_EE_TAG_HCI_HOST_ID NFC_NFCEE_TAG_HCI_HOST_ID /* Broadcom Proprietary */ |
| typedef UINT8 tNFA_EE_TAG; |
| |
| /* for NFA_EeModeSet () */ |
| #define NFA_EE_MD_ACTIVATE NFC_MODE_ACTIVATE |
| #define NFA_EE_MD_DEACTIVATE NFC_MODE_DEACTIVATE |
| typedef UINT8 tNFA_EE_MD; |
| |
| #define NFA_EE_PWR_STATE_ON 0x01 /* The device is on */ |
| #define NFA_EE_PWR_STATE_SWITCH_OFF 0x02 /* The device is switched off */ |
| #define NFA_EE_PWR_STATE_BATT_OFF 0x04 /* The device's battery is removed */ |
| #define NFA_EE_PWR_STATE_NONE 0 /* used to remove a particular technology or protocol based routing cfg of a handle from the routing table. */ |
| typedef UINT8 tNFA_EE_PWR_STATE; |
| |
| |
| #define NFA_EE_STATUS_INACTIVE NFC_NFCEE_STATUS_INACTIVE /* NFCEE connected and inactive */ |
| #define NFA_EE_STATUS_ACTIVE NFC_NFCEE_STATUS_ACTIVE /* NFCEE connected and active */ |
| #define NFA_EE_STATUS_REMOVED NFC_NFCEE_STATUS_REMOVED /* NFCEE removed */ |
| #define NFA_EE_STATUS_PENDING 0x10 /* waiting for response from NFCC */ |
| #define NFA_EE_STATUS_ACTIVATING (NFA_EE_STATUS_PENDING+NFC_NFCEE_STATUS_ACTIVE) |
| #define NFA_EE_STATUS_DEACTIVATING (NFA_EE_STATUS_PENDING+NFC_NFCEE_STATUS_INACTIVE) |
| typedef UINT8 tNFA_EE_STATUS; |
| |
| |
| |
| /* additional NFCEE Info */ |
| typedef struct |
| { |
| tNFA_EE_TAG tag; |
| UINT8 len; |
| UINT8 info[NFC_MAX_EE_INFO]; |
| } tNFA_EE_TLV; |
| |
| typedef struct |
| { |
| tNFA_HANDLE ee_handle; /* handle for NFCEE oe DH */ |
| tNFA_EE_STATUS ee_status; /* The NFCEE status */ |
| UINT8 num_interface; /* number of NFCEE interface*/ |
| tNFA_EE_INTERFACE ee_interface[NFC_MAX_EE_INTERFACE];/* NFCEE supported interface */ |
| UINT8 num_tlvs; /* number of TLVs */ |
| tNFA_EE_TLV ee_tlv[NFC_MAX_EE_TLVS];/* the TLV */ |
| } tNFA_EE_INFO; |
| |
| |
| |
| typedef struct |
| { |
| tNFA_STATUS status; /* NFA_STATUS_OK is successful */ |
| UINT8 num_ee; /* number of NFCEEs found */ |
| tNFA_EE_INFO ee_info[NFA_EE_MAX_EE_SUPPORTED];/*NFCEE information */ |
| } tNFA_EE_DISCOVER; |
| |
| typedef struct |
| { |
| tNFA_HANDLE ee_handle; /* Handle of NFCEE */ |
| tNFA_STATUS status; /* NFA_STATUS_OK is successful */ |
| tNFA_EE_INTERFACE ee_interface; /* NFCEE interface associated with this connection */ |
| } tNFA_EE_CONNECT; |
| |
| #define NFA_EE_TRGR_SELECT NFC_EE_TRIG_7816_SELECT /* ISO 7816-4 SELECT command */ |
| #define NFA_EE_TRGR_RF_PROTOCOL NFC_EE_TRIG_RF_PROTOCOL /* RF Protocol changed */ |
| #define NFA_EE_TRGR_RF_TECHNOLOGY NFC_EE_TRIG_RF_TECHNOLOGY/* RF Technology changed */ |
| #define NFA_EE_TRGR_APP_INIT NFC_EE_TRIG_APP_INIT /* Application initiation */ |
| typedef tNFC_EE_TRIGGER tNFA_EE_TRIGGER; |
| |
| /* Union of NFCEE action parameter depending on the associated trigger */ |
| typedef union |
| { |
| tNFA_NFC_PROTOCOL protocol; /* NFA_EE_TRGR_RF_PROTOCOL: the protocol that triggers this event */ |
| tNFC_RF_TECH technology; /* NFA_EE_TRGR_RF_TECHNOLOGY:the technology that triggers this event */ |
| tNFC_AID aid; /* NFA_EE_TRGR_SELECT : the AID in the received SELECT AID command */ |
| tNFC_APP_INIT app_init; /* NFA_EE_TRGR_APP_INIT: The information for the application initiated trigger */ |
| } tNFA_EE_ACTION_PARAM; |
| |
| typedef struct |
| { |
| tNFA_HANDLE ee_handle; /* Handle of NFCEE */ |
| tNFA_EE_TRIGGER trigger; /* the trigger of this event */ |
| tNFA_EE_ACTION_PARAM param; |
| } tNFA_EE_ACTION; |
| |
| typedef struct |
| { |
| tNFA_HANDLE ee_handle; /* Handle of NFCEE */ |
| tNFA_STATUS status; /* NFA_STATUS_OK is successful */ |
| tNFA_EE_STATUS ee_status; /* The NFCEE status */ |
| } tNFA_EE_MODE_SET; |
| |
| typedef struct |
| { |
| tNFA_HANDLE ee_handle; /* Handle of MFCEE */ |
| tNFA_NFC_PROTOCOL la_protocol; /* Listen A protocol */ |
| tNFA_NFC_PROTOCOL lb_protocol; /* Listen B protocol */ |
| tNFA_NFC_PROTOCOL lf_protocol; /* Listen F protocol */ |
| tNFA_NFC_PROTOCOL lbp_protocol; /* Listen B' protocol */ |
| } tNFA_EE_DISCOVER_INFO; |
| |
| /* Data for NFA_EE_DISCOVER_REQ_EVT */ |
| typedef struct |
| { |
| UINT8 status; /* NFA_STATUS_OK if successful */ |
| UINT8 num_ee; /* number of MFCEE information */ |
| tNFA_EE_DISCOVER_INFO ee_disc_info[NFA_DM_MAX_UICC]; /* MFCEE DISCOVER Request info */ |
| } tNFA_EE_DISCOVER_REQ; |
| |
| |
| /* Union of all EE callback structures */ |
| typedef union |
| { |
| tNFA_STATUS status; /* NFA_STATUS_OK is successful; otherwise NFA_STATUS_FAILED */ |
| tNFA_DATA data; |
| tNFA_HANDLE handle; |
| tNFA_EE_DISCOVER ee_discover; |
| tNFA_STATUS ee_register; |
| tNFA_STATUS deregister; |
| tNFA_STATUS add_aid; |
| tNFA_STATUS remove_aid; |
| tNFA_STATUS set_tech; |
| tNFA_STATUS set_proto; |
| tNFA_EE_CONNECT connect; |
| tNFA_EE_ACTION action; |
| tNFA_EE_MODE_SET mode_set; |
| tNFA_EE_INFO new_ee; |
| tNFA_EE_DISCOVER_REQ discover_req; |
| } tNFA_EE_CBACK_DATA; |
| |
| |
| /* EE callback */ |
| typedef void (tNFA_EE_CBACK) (tNFA_EE_EVT event, tNFA_EE_CBACK_DATA *p_data); |

| /***************************************************************************** |
| ** External Function Declarations |
| *****************************************************************************/ |
| #ifdef __cplusplus |
| extern "C" |
| { |
| #endif |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eDiscover |
| ** |
| ** Description This function retrieves the NFCEE information from NFCC. |
| ** The NFCEE information is reported in NFA_EE_DISCOVER_EVT. |
| ** |
| ** This function may be called when a system supports removable |
| ** NFCEEs, |
| ** |
| ** Returns NFA_STATUS_OK if information is retrieved successfully |
| ** NFA_STATUS_FAILED If wrong state (retry later) |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eDiscover (tNFA_EE_CBACK *p_cback);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eGetInfo |
| ** |
| ** Description This function retrieves the NFCEE information from NFA. |
| ** The actual number of NFCEE is returned in p_num_nfcee |
| ** and NFCEE information is returned in p_info |
| ** |
| ** Returns NFA_STATUS_OK if information is retrieved successfully |
| ** NFA_STATUS_FAILED If wrong state (retry later) |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eGetInfo (UINT8 *p_num_nfcee, |
| tNFA_EE_INFO *p_info);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eRegister |
| ** |
| ** Description This function registers a callback function to receive the |
| ** events from NFA-EE module. |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eRegister (tNFA_EE_CBACK *p_cback);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eDeregister |
| ** |
| ** Description This function de-registers the callback function |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eDeregister (tNFA_EE_CBACK *p_cback);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eModeSet |
| ** |
| ** Description This function is called to activate (mode = NFA_EE_MD_ACTIVATE) |
| ** or deactivate (mode = NFA_EE_MD_DEACTIVATE) the NFCEE |
| ** identified by the given ee_handle. The result of this |
| ** operation is reported with the NFA_EE_MODE_SET_EVT. |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eModeSet (tNFA_HANDLE ee_handle, |
| tNFA_EE_MD mode); |
| |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eSetDefaultTechRouting |
| ** |
| ** Description This function is called to add, change or remove the |
| ** default routing based on RF technology in the listen mode |
| ** routing table for the given ee_handle. The status of this |
| ** operation is reported as the NFA_EE_SET_TECH_CFG_EVT. |
| ** |
| ** Note: If RF discovery is started, NFA_StopRfDiscovery()/NFA_RF_DISCOVERY_STOPPED_EVT |
| ** should happen before calling this function |
| ** |
| ** Note: NFA_EeUpdateNow() should be called after last NFA-EE function |
| ** to change the listen mode routing is called. |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eSetDefaultTechRouting (tNFA_HANDLE ee_handle, |
| tNFA_TECHNOLOGY_MASK technologies_switch_on, |
| tNFA_TECHNOLOGY_MASK technologies_switch_off, |
| tNFA_TECHNOLOGY_MASK technologies_battery_off);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eSetDefaultProtoRouting |
| ** |
| ** Description This function is called to add, change or remove the |
| ** default routing based on Protocol in the listen mode routing |
| ** table for the given ee_handle. The status of this |
| ** operation is reported as the NFA_EE_SET_PROTO_CFG_EVT. |
| ** |
| ** Note: If RF discovery is started, NFA_StopRfDiscovery()/NFA_RF_DISCOVERY_STOPPED_EVT |
| ** should happen before calling this function |
| ** |
| ** Note: NFA_EeUpdateNow() should be called after last NFA-EE function |
| ** to change the listen mode routing is called. |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eSetDefaultProtoRouting (tNFA_HANDLE ee_handle, |
| tNFA_PROTOCOL_MASK protocols_switch_on, |
| tNFA_PROTOCOL_MASK protocols_switch_off, |
| tNFA_PROTOCOL_MASK protocols_battery_off);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eAddAidRouting |
| ** |
| ** Description This function is called to add an AID entry in the |
| ** listen mode routing table in NFCC. The status of this |
| ** operation is reported as the NFA_EE_ADD_AID_EVT. |
| ** |
| ** Note: If RF discovery is started, NFA_StopRfDiscovery()/NFA_RF_DISCOVERY_STOPPED_EVT |
| ** should happen before calling this function |
| ** |
| ** Note: NFA_EeUpdateNow() should be called after last NFA-EE function |
| ** to change the listen mode routing is called. |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eAddAidRouting (tNFA_HANDLE ee_handle, |
| UINT8 aid_len, |
| UINT8 *p_aid, |
| tNFA_EE_PWR_STATE power_state);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eRemoveAidRouting |
| ** |
| ** Description This function is called to remove the given AID entry from the |
| ** listen mode routing table. If the entry configures VS, |
| ** it is also removed. The status of this operation is reported |
| ** as the NFA_EE_REMOVE_AID_EVT. |
| ** |
| ** Note: If RF discovery is started, NFA_StopRfDiscovery()/NFA_RF_DISCOVERY_STOPPED_EVT |
| ** should happen before calling this function |
| ** |
| ** Note: NFA_EeUpdateNow() should be called after last NFA-EE function |
| ** to change the listen mode routing is called. |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eRemoveAidRouting (UINT8 aid_len, |
| UINT8 *p_aid);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eUpdateNow |
| ** |
| ** Description This function is called to send the current listen mode |
| ** routing table and VS configuration to the NFCC |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eUpdateNow (void);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eConnect |
| ** |
| ** Description Open connection to an NFCEE attached to the NFCC |
| ** |
| ** The status of this operation is |
| ** reported with the NFA_EE_CONNECT_EVT. |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eConnect (tNFA_HANDLE ee_handle, |
| UINT8 ee_interface, |
| tNFA_EE_CBACK *p_cback);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eSendData |
| ** |
| ** Description Send data to the given NFCEE. |
| ** This function shall be called after NFA_EE_CONNECT_EVT is reported |
| ** and before NFA_EeDisconnect is called on the given ee_handle. |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eSendData (tNFA_HANDLE ee_handle, |
| UINT16 data_len, |
| UINT8 *p_data); |
| |
| /******************************************************************************* |
| ** |
| ** Function NFA_EeDisconnect |
| ** |
| ** Description Disconnect (if a connection is currently open) from an |
| ** NFCEE interface. The result of this operation is reported |
| ** with the NFA_EE_DISCONNECT_EVT. |
| ** |
| ** Returns NFA_STATUS_OK if successfully initiated |
| ** NFA_STATUS_FAILED otherwise |
| ** NFA_STATUS_INVALID_PARAM If bad parameter |
| ** |
| *******************************************************************************/ |
| NFC_API extern tNFA_STATUS NFA_EeDisconnect (tNFA_HANDLE ee_handle); |
| |
| |
| #ifdef __cplusplus |
| } |
| #endif |
| |
| #endif /* NFA_EE_API_H */ |
